* Janet Perna to Retire
IBM announced that Janet Perna, general manager of IBM Information Management Software, will retire after 31 years with the company. Perna has been general manager of IBM's information management group since 1996, but her DB2 roots stretch back to the Toronto Lab (where she began building IBM's distributed platform business) and to product development work at the Santa Teresa Lab. During Perna's tenure, her group expanded to include content management, business intelligence, integration, and database tools. Perna was inducted into the Women In Technology International Hall of Fame in 2001 and was recognized by Information Week as one of the top 10 women in IT. Ambuj Goyal, currently general manager of IBM Workplace, Portal, and Collaboration software will replace Perna. Goyal previously led IBM's solutions and strategy group and its application and integration middleware division. He also spent years in IBM research, where his early work in scalable databases led to the development of the DB2 Universal Database family.

* Apache Derby Boosts its Status
The Apache Software Foundation announced the first release of Apache Derby (release 10.1.1.0). Since its graduation from the Apache Incubator, Apache Derby is considered a subproject of the Apache DB project. Derby is a pure Java, standards-based relational database engine (created from code donated by IBM from its Cloudscape product).

* IBM to Acquire DWL IBM signed an agreement to acquire DWL, a privately held company based in Atlanta and Toronto that provides customer data integration middleware. The acquisition strengthens IBM's information management software portfolio, including the company's existing product information management and enterprise data integration software, a key part of the company's On Demand strategy. The acquisition is subject to regulatory approvals and other customary closing conditions and is expected to close later in 2005.

* IBM Acquires PureEdge Solutions Inc.
IBM completed the acquisition of PureEdge Solutions Inc., a privately held company based in Victoria, BC, Canada. The acquisition gives IBM customers electronic forms (or e-forms) functionality for collaborative solutions. IBM will integrate the newly-acquired e-forms into its portfolio of collaboration technology, including IBM Workplace, WebSphere, and Lotus offerings. The acquisition also complements IBM's content management business. PureEdge is an active supporter of XForms, the open industry standard for electronic forms, and IBM intends to continue that involvement.

* New Tutorial: Semantic Search with WebSphere Information Integrator OmniFind Edition Learn how to configure and deploy a semantic search solution using WebSphere Information Integrator OmniFind Edition 8.2.2. This tutorial includes pre-built text analysis steps, based on the Unstructured Information Management Architecture (UIMA) Software Development Kit.

The tutorial leads you through deploying these steps into the OmniFind processing flow and shows the configuration steps necessary to enable semantic search.
